Overview of the Primus IQ Brake Controller

The Primus IQ Brake Controller is a proportional electric trailer brake control that utilizes primary sensor technology from Tekonsha’s high tech systems. This technology allows for smooth and efficient braking, making it a popular choice among trailer owners. The Primus IQ is designed to be easy to use and install, with a simple and intuitive interface. It is also versatile and can be used with a wide range of vehicles, including Ford, GM, Chevy, Dodge, RAM, Toyota, Jeep, and more. The controller is compatible with 2, 4, or 6 brakes and can be used with trailers that have 1-3 axles. Key Features of the Primus IQ Brake Controller

The Primus IQ Brake Controller has several key features that make it a popular choice among trailer owners. One of the main features is its proportional braking system, which provides smooth and efficient braking. The controller also has a soft touch thumb control and an up-front manual override control, making it easy to use and adjust. Additionally, the Primus IQ has a one-step Point and Go set-up system, which simplifies the installation process. The controller is also equipped with primary sensor technology from Tekonsha’s high tech systems, which provides accurate and reliable braking performance. Compatible Vehicles

The Primus IQ brake controller is designed to be compatible with a wide range of vehicles, including Ford, GM, Chevy, Dodge, RAM, Toyota, and Jeep. This versatility makes it a popular choice among trailer owners who need a reliable brake control system. The controller can be used with vehicles that have 2, 4, or 6 brakes, and it is compatible with trailers that have 1-3 axles. The Primus IQ brake controller is also compatible with vehicle-specific Tekonsha Plug and Play brake controller wiring harnesses, which are sold separately. This makes it easy to install and use the controller with a variety of vehicles.
